Description:

A sweet charade takes an unexpected turn!

Dearly beloved, we are (not) gathered together…

Maid of honor Zurie Tillbridge has been working secretly with best man Mace Calderone to plan her cousin Tristan’s wedding to a well-known actress. To keep their wedding plans from leaking to the press, Zurie and Mace must pretend they are the ones getting married. Cake tasting and flower arranging seem like harmless fun…until wary workaholic Zurie realizes she’s feeling something real for her fake fiancĂ©…

He’s discovered his leading lady.

The role of her dreams: in his arms. 

Chloe Daniels is determined to land the role of a lifetime. Even if she’s terrified to get on a horse! And the last thing her reluctant teacher, Tristan Tillbridge, wants is to entertain a pampered actress. But the enigmatic cowboy soon discovers that Chloe is as genuine as she is gorgeous, and he’s determined to make her his. Will this unlikely pair discover that the sparks between them are anything but an act?

When the spooked horse had bolted down the trail that morning at summer camp, years ago, she’d gone from a brave, boasting volunteer to a frightened mess, and broken her arm.

A ghost of the remembered pain sent tingles through her right elbow.

People will feel sorry for you now because you got hurt, but al they’ll remember in the future is how you fell off. That’s why you have to learn everything there is to know first about whatever you plan to do before joining in. And make sure you’re the best at it or don’t do it at all.

That had been her father’s take on the situation when she’d gotten home. That advice, as harsh as it had been, had kept her out of trouble. She’d never shown up unprepared for anything, big or small , but this time, “just fake it” would have to become her new motto. At least she wasn’t expected to actual y get on a horse for her audition.

From what Lena had said, the role in the film may not even require getting on one at al . She just needed to learn about stable life and become comfortable with it...or at least act like she was.

The woman walking down the path joined them. An inner radiance lit up the delicate features of her dark brown face. “Hi. I’m Zurie Tillbridge. You must be Chloe Daniels.”

“Yes.” Chloe returned Zurie’s firm handshake and smile. “Thank you for letting me stay here.”

“Lena said it was important. I’m happy to help. I see you met my cousin Tristan.”

Tristan. So that was his name. She’d met him if snapping at her was considered an introduction. “Yes, we’ve met.”

A hint of irritation came into his neutral expression. “You scheduled another meeting here this morning?”

“I did.” The smile on Zurie’s face dimmed from friendly to professional.

Chloe’s family drama radar locked in. Ooh...interesting. Zurie was clearly in charge, and he respected her, but something other than who was the bigger boss divided them. Jealousy? An inheritance dispute? Had one of them been a secret baby? Whatever the issue was, observing their relationship could lead to a gold mine of information for developing the character she wanted to play.

Tristan gave a curt nod and broke the silence. “I’ll leave you to it.

Find me when you’re ready for us to meet.”

He turned to walk away, but Zurie put a hand on his forearm. “Not so fast. We’ll meet about the expansion when I get back. Her visit is what I wanted to talk about. Chloe’s an actress, and she’s here to research a part for a film. I’d planned on showing her around but my schedule has changed. I’m going to Florida instead of Nevada. A colleague who’s a visiting faculty member for an equine studies program has to take time off because of a family emergency. I agreed to fil in for her. I’ll be gone for six to eight weeks instead of a couple of days.”

“But I’m supposed to shadow you for the next six weeks,” Chloe objected.

“Tristan will have to take over for me.”

He shook his head. “My schedule is full . I don’t have time to babysit anyone.”

Seriously? He thought she needed a babysitter? Not now or ever.

Chloe faced him and flashed an overly sweet smile. “Oh, don’t worry about me. I’m fine on my own.”

“You’re afraid of horses and that’s a problem, especial y if you’re hanging around my stable.”

“The problem was that I just didn’t expect to see one.” She followed his gaze to her soiled boot and heat bloomed in her cheeks.

“What I meant to say is the horses caught me off guard.”

His brow raised. “So that’s what you’re sticking with? You were caught off guard to see horses at a horse stable?”

“Hold on.” Zurie put up her hand. “I don’t know what happened between the two of you before I got here, but I have a plane to catch.” She looked to Chloe. “If you want to observe operations at Tillbridge, you’re going to have to shadow the person stepping into my shoes.” She looked to Tristan. “Whoever is in charge of Tillbridge during the time I’m away will be the one to show Ms. Daniels the ropes. If you don’t think you can handle both of those duties, I’ll assign someone who can.”

Chapter Three

Tristan drove the golf cart down the narrow-paved trail winding through the green landscape, and the wheels dipped in and out of every separation in the pavement.

Chloe sat on the passenger side, digging her fingers into the cushion underneath her as she bounced in the seat.

They rounded a curve and zipped by a fenced-in pasture with horses on one side, and on the other, a worker riding a large mower in the empty field.

The scents of rich earth and freshly cut grass intertwined with the smell of horse manure. Yeah, it was everywhere. Chloe couldn’t stop a grimace as she glanced at her dirty boot. She’d have to get used to dealing with it along with Tristan.

He hadn’t spoken or looked at her since having a side conversation with Zurie at the stable. She couldn’t hear what they’d discussed, but from their hard expressions and the stiffness of their body language when they’d gone their separate ways, it hadn’t gone well . She’d told him she could walk back to the guesthouse, but he’d insisted on giving her a ride. Probably to keep her from wandering around his stable.

At the end of the path, he steered into the parking lot on the side of the green-roofed two-story white building with green trim and a pitched roof. Sunglasses hid his eyes. “Car?”

“There.” Chloe pointed to the red two-door midway down the first row.

Based on his current mood, she actual y preferred his choice of not talking to her at al or communicating in monosyllabic caveman-speak.

He pulled up behind the rental and hit the brake.

As she lurched forward, she banged the toe of her boot. Chloe started counting to ten and made it to four. “Why are you so mad about me being here?”

“Do you honestly want to know?”

“Yes.”

Cori Ross is thanking her lucky stars. Sure, her long-time boyfriend just dumped her, but that’s a good thing. In her rush to find Mr. Right, she realizes she almost settled for Mr. Just Okay. And that’s definitely not okay. So, tonight, she’s out with her friends at the Breakup Bash—a private party for women celebrating their break-ups—and she’s actually celebrating. Still, it was too close a call. So she makes a deal with herself—no guys for six months.

Unfortunately, just as she’s leaving the club, she runs into her old boyfriend, Grey Latham—the guy she’d always wanted to be Mr. Right. Great. What a time to swear off guys. Maybe she needs to change the deal—no relationships for six months. There’s no reason why she can’t have a fling, right? Because Grey still holds the title of the best sex she’s ever had.

There’s no way this could go wrong. Grey is on his way to international DJ fame—he’s only in town for a short time, and then he’ll be gone again. No harm in burning up the sheets while it lasts.

Too bad neither expected what happened next...

Grey walked in wearing a rose-colored towel around his waist. A sheen of dampness trailed down between his pecs to his abs. The scent of her lemon body wash wafted from his skin. On him, the feminine fragrance transformed into something wholly masculine and potently sexual.

He came up beside her, wrapped an arm around her waist, and kissed her temple. “I still don’t understand why you wouldn’t take a shower with me.”

“Because you’re too distracting.” She grazed her fingertip over his slightly damp chest.

“And the problem with that is?” He rested his hands on her hip.

“We both have places to go and people to see. And I need to eat something before I pass out.”

He glanced at the eggs and bowl on the counter. “Yeah, I could eat a whole plate of scrambled eggs right now. Do you want me to cook?”

He was offering to cook? When they were together, he was the Microwave King, and breakfast Hot Pockets and Toaster Strudel had ruled his kingdom. Starvation must have messed with her hearing.

“You mean like actually crack the eggs open and cook them, in a pan, on the stove?”

“Yes, I can scramble eggs and actually cook a few other things.” He lifted her chin to shut her mouth, sealing her lips with his. “Stop looking at me like I just grew another head.”

“You kinda did. The Grey I knew owned exactly one flimsy pot that he never used.”

“No, I owned two, but yeah, that was me. But now I’ve got skills. I can even handle toast and coffee to go with it.”

“Oh my gosh.” She exaggerated her surprise. “You’re practically a certified chef. I must partake of this goodness.”

“Uh-huh. I can’t believe you doubt my skills.” He tightened the towel.

Her gaze dropped to where he tucked the ends around his waist.

One light tug… The prospect of what would happen if that barrier was taken away was exciting as well as slightly unnerving. She’d never been this needy for a man. She’d only been in a sexual drought for a few months, not years. What was wrong with her?

She turned her attention to the counter and took another egg from the carton. “Do you want coffee?”

“I’d love some.” He went over to the Keurig plugged in on the counter behind her. She was about to ask if he knew how to use it when he turned it on, snagged a white mug from the drying rack, and stuck it on the drip tray. He looked through the K-cup pods in the small wire basket next to the coffee machine. “What kind do you want?”

“The Green Mountain Breakfast Blend. I think I used the last one yesterday. Can you grab a new box from the pantry?” She pointed to the half-closed door near the corner of the kitchen.

“Sure. Which shelf?” He flipped on the light switch on the wall and went into the walk-in space.

“On the back wall. Third one down.” Without him as a distraction, she expertly cracked the egg on the side of the bowl with one hand and dropped the contents into the bowl. “Found it?”

“No,” he called out. “I don’t see it.”

“It’s there.”

“Are you sure it’s on the third shelf?”

“Positive.”

“Maybe you should take a look.”

She rinsed and dried her hands. “You’re not looking hard enough.”

But he’d certainly been hard enough earlier. The play on words made her smile as she walked to the doorway of the pantry closet.

Grey faced away from her, searching through the built-in shelf on the back wall. “What does the package look like?”

It’s six foot one with a towel molded to its grabbable butt. Her gaze strayed to his ass and lingered. It was solid with muscle, just like the rest of him. He’d definitely been working out a lot more since she’d last seen him.

“Cori…” Grey looked over his shoulder at her. “If you keep staring at me like that, there will be consequences.”

Consequences… “Like what?”

He turned and faced her. The tenting of his towel became more prominent before her eyes.

A small smile tipped up his mouth, but his gaze, as it roamed over her, was intense with need. “Like finding out just how sturdy these shelves are.”
